Summary

The Bulletproof Law Enforcement Vehicles Act would establish federal standards or funding mechanisms for equipping law enforcement vehicles with bulletproof protection. This legislation aims to enhance officer safety during routine patrols and emergency responses by providing armored protection against firearms attacks.
